MNS is hiring a Construction Inspector to execute onsite construction inspections to ensure the project is being constructed in compliance with the contract requirements and applicable permits.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
Inspects and reports on a variety of construction projects
Advises Resident Engineer or Agency Project Manager and informs contractors of any variances from approved plans and specifications
Takes samples of materials, prepares test specimens, and assist in conducting field tests, or refers samples for laboratory analysis
Checks the location of public utilities to avoid interference with construction work
Checks roadway/slope/structure grades, flow lines, and locations of structures
Reviews contractor’s traffic control plans and field traffic control; review project safety
Inspects earthwork grading, placement of asphalt concrete, proportions, and control of mixes
Inspects delivery, placing, and curing of concrete and the placing of reinforcing steel
Assists PM in review of project submittals, RFI’s, CCO’s
Verifies acceptability of material incorporated into the project by Certificates of Compliance, shop drawings, test reports
Maintains material and inspection records
Maintains a daily diary, photo log, contract item quantities
Other duties as assigned
Requirements
MINIMUM EDUCATION, LICENSURE, OR CERTIFICATION REQUIRED
College degree or min. 5 years’ work experience in related field.
Valid California Class C driver's license and an acceptable driver’s record are required.
ICC Required.
MINIMUM EXPERIENCE REQUIRED
2 + years of experience in the supervision or inspection of engineering construction work including reading and interpreting complex construction plans and specifications Or
5 years’ work experience in related trade/field.
OTHER REQUIRED SKILLS
Knowledgeable with construction methods and procedures, Caltrans and Greenbook standard plans and specifications.
Excellent oral and written communication skills.
Able to work well with other people, contractors, agency personnel, the public.
Interacts well with other staff, public, government agencies.
Able to effectively operate a computer and basic computer programs such as Word & Excel.
